Impact of Regulatory Environment and Policy Frameworks on Japan Fuel Antidetonant Market

Japan’s regulatory landscape exerts a significant influence on fuel antidetonant market dynamics, with strict emission standards and fuel quality regulations shaping product development and adoption. The Ministry of Economy, Trade and Industry (METI), along with environmental agencies, enforce policies that incentivize cleaner fuel additives and penalize high-emission formulations.

Recent policies promote the integration of bio-based and renewable antidetonants, aligning with Japan’s commitment to carbon neutrality by 2050. Certification processes, safety standards, and environmental impact assessments create barriers for new entrants but also open opportunities for innovative, compliant solutions. The government’s support for green chemistry R&D and subsidies for sustainable fuel projects further boost market growth.

International trade agreements and import tariffs influence raw material sourcing and technology transfer, impacting competitiveness. Navigating this complex regulatory environment requires strategic compliance planning, technological agility, and proactive engagement with policymakers to leverage incentives and mitigate risks.
